Performance Benchmarks: A Deeper Look at Surron vs. Eride Pro
The true measure of any performance electric vehicle lies within its powertrain and battery architecture. Here, the Surron vs. Eride Pro comparison reveals distinct engineering approaches. Surron typically employs a potent mid-drive motor system, expertly paired with a high-capacity lithium-ion battery. This configuration is engineered to deliver immediate, punchy acceleration and substantial torque, optimized for responsive power delivery crucial for conquering varied terrain. Eride Pro bikes, while also featuring powerful electric motors, may present a broader spectrum of drivetrain configurations, potentially including hub motors or different mid-drive architectures. The specific motor choice and its integration profoundly influence the overall riding sensation, energy efficiency, and subsequent maintenance demands.
Comparison Table: Surron vs. Eride Pro Key Specifications
| Feature | Surron (e.g., Light Bee X) | Eride Pro (Representative Model) |
|---|---|---|
| Motor Type | Mid-drive | Mid-drive or Hub |
| Peak Power | 5,000W – 6,000W+ | 3,000W – 7,000W+ |
| Top Speed | 45 mph+ (unrestricted) | 40 mph – 50 mph+ |
| Battery Capacity | 32Ah – 40Ah+ | 30Ah – 50Ah+ |
| Estimated Range | 30-60 miles | 30-70 miles |
| Weight | ~110-130 lbs | ~120-150 lbs |
Note: Specifications are representative and can vary significantly based on specific model year and configuration.
Pros, Cons, and Trade-offs: Navigating the Nuances
A critical analytical perspective is essential when dissecting the Surron vs. Eride Pro trade-offs.
Surron Pros:
- Agile Handling: Consistently praised for its lightweight chassis and finely tuned suspension geometry, enabling exceptional maneuverability. This translates to superior control when navigating tight trails or technically demanding sections. For example, the Surron’s ability to lean and carve through tight switchbacks on a trail, a maneuver that would be cumbersome on a heavier machine, highlights this advantage.
- Off-Road Dominance: Specifically engineered for off-road performance, offering excellent traction and power delivery for trail riding. The mid-drive motor’s torque characteristics are particularly effective for steep ascents and rapid corner exits, providing the necessary grunt to maintain momentum.
- Extensive Aftermarket Support: A vast and active aftermarket community provides a comprehensive array of customization options, empowering riders to precisely tailor both performance and aesthetics. This means readily available upgrades for brakes, suspension, and controllers, allowing for personalized performance tuning.
Surron Cons:
- Street Legality Challenges: Many models are not street-legal in their original configuration, necessitating modifications that can add complexity and cost. For instance, adding compliant headlights, taillights, turn signals, and a horn to a stock Surron can be a significant undertaking and may require controller reprogramming.
- Suspension Tuning Requirements: The stock suspension may require fine-tuning to achieve optimal performance across diverse terrains and rider weights. Riders might find the factory settings either too soft or too stiff for their specific needs, impacting ride comfort and control. Adjusting preload and damping can significantly alter the bike’s feel.
Eride Pro Pros:
- Integrated Design: Often presents a more refined, cohesive aesthetic, potentially incorporating more street-friendly features. This can result in cleaner lines and better-protected components. For example, integrated battery compartments and streamlined body panels contribute to a more finished look.
- Potential for Street Legality: Certain Eride Pro variants are designed with street legality as a primary consideration, simplifying ownership for urban riders. These models often come equipped with integrated lighting, turn signals, and compliant speed limiters, making them immediately usable on public roads where permitted.
- Robust Construction: Can offer a more substantial and planted feel, appealing to riders who prioritize durability and a sense of solidity. The frame and component selections might be geared towards longevity and enhanced rider confidence, providing a more stable platform at higher speeds.
Eride Pro Cons:
- Reduced Agility: May feel less nimble than a Surron due to a potentially heavier build or different weight distribution. This can make rapid directional changes or navigating extremely confined spaces more challenging, especially in technical off-road situations.
- Niche Aftermarket: Customization options may be more limited compared to the expansive Surron ecosystem. Sourcing specific performance upgrades or aesthetic enhancements can be a more involved process, potentially requiring specialized suppliers.
- Performance Variability: Power delivery and handling characteristics can exhibit greater variability across different Eride Pro models, necessitating careful selection. Some variants might prioritize raw power over refined handling, or vice versa, meaning a test ride or thorough research is crucial.
A Common Failure Mode: The “Over-Enthusiast” Trap
A prevalent pitfall for riders entering the Surron vs. Eride Pro arena is the “over-enthusiast trap,” particularly concerning power and speed. Many novice riders, drawn by impressive power figures and the allure of thrilling performance, underestimate the physical and technical demands of controlling these machines, especially when venturing off-road or into dynamic urban environments. This issue stems not from an inherent flaw in the vehicles, but rather from a mismatch between rider capability and machine potential. For instance, a rider new to electric dirt bikes might be caught off guard by the instantaneous torque of a Surron on a loose gravel incline, leading to a loss of traction and control.
How to Detect It Early:
- Lack of Prior Experience: If your primary riding background consists of low-power e-bikes or scooters, transitioning directly to a high-performance electric dirt bike without adequate training is a significant indicator of potential difficulty. The instantaneous torque and acceleration can be overwhelming, leading to jerky throttle inputs.
- Ignoring Essential Safety Gear: Prioritizing the vehicle’s aesthetics or performance over fundamental safety equipment—such as a full-face helmet, protective riding gear, and gloves—suggests a misaligned risk assessment. This points to an overemphasis on the machine’s capabilities at the expense of personal safety. For example, riding a powerful electric bike with just a cycling helmet is a clear red flag.
- Unrealistic Range Expectations: Believing you can consistently achieve the maximum advertised range without factoring in terrain, rider weight, and throttle modulation is a sign of overlooking practical operational limitations. This can lead to being stranded or pushing the battery beyond its optimal performance envelope, resulting in unexpected power loss or premature battery degradation.
Mitigation Strategies:
- Gradual Acclimation: Begin with a less powerful model or practice extensively in a controlled environment, such as an empty parking lot, before attempting challenging trails or busy traffic. Mastering basic maneuvers like starting, stopping, and turning at low speeds is foundational.
- Invest in Professional Training: Seek instruction from experienced riders or consider enrolling in a dirt bike safety course. Mastering body positioning and throttle control is paramount for safe operation. A few hours of instruction can prevent weeks of frustration or injury.
- Terrain Realism: Be pragmatic about your intended riding locations and ensure that both the vehicle’s capabilities and your own skills are appropriately matched. For example, a novice rider attempting advanced singletrack on a high-powered machine is a clear recipe for potential trouble; starting on easier, wider trails is a more prudent approach.

Frequently Asked Questions (FAQ)
Q1: Are Surron and Eride Pro models street legal?
A1: Generally, most Surron models are not street-legal in their stock configuration and require significant modifications to comply with local regulations. Some Eride Pro models are designed with street legality as a primary objective, but it is imperative to verify the specific model and local laws before purchase and operation. Always check your local jurisdiction’s specific requirements for electric vehicle classification and road use.
Q2: What is the typical range for these electric performance bikes?
A2: Range is highly variable, depending significantly on battery capacity, rider weight, terrain, and throttle input. Expect anywhere from 30 to 60 miles for many Surron and Eride Pro configurations under optimal conditions. Aggressive riding or operation on hilly terrain will reduce this range considerably, often by 20-30% or more. For instance, sustained full-throttle riding will drastically decrease achievable mileage compared to a more moderate pace.
Q3: How do maintenance requirements compare between a Surron and an Eride Pro?
A3: Both vehicle types necessitate regular maintenance, including chain lubrication, brake system checks, and tire pressure monitoring. Electric components generally require less frequent attention than internal combustion engines. However, the inherent complexity of their high-performance systems means that specialized knowledge or professional servicing may be required for certain issues, particularly concerning motor controllers and battery management systems. For example, diagnosing a controller fault might require diagnostic software not readily available to the average user.
